    There are five stereotypes of African Americans that were frequently used in classic Hollywood cinema such as: the Coon‚ Uncle Tom‚ Mammy‚ Tragic Mulatto‚ and Black Buck. Coon is the type of African American that is lazy‚ unsuccessful‚ foolish‚ talkative that does any and everything to get out of working. Uncle Tom was the man who was a black slave that worked for a white man which was his master. Contents Effects of Marijuana Effects of Heroin Effects of Alcohol Effects of Marijuana Marijuana is a combination of shredded leaves‚ stems and flower buds of the Cannabis sativa plant. Marijuana is the most commonly used illegal drug. Occasional marijuana use is rarely seriously harmful‚ but smoking pot has important medical effects. Physiological Effects of Marijuana The active ingredient in marijuana is THC. That ’s short for delta-9-tetrahydrocannabinol
